Stock Market Turns Lower Amid Oil Prices, Walmart, and Rate-Cut Bets
The Dow, S&P 500, and Nasdaq indices all turned lower, influenced by fluctuating oil prices, Walmart's performance, and ongoing speculation regarding future interest rate cuts.
